Definition of Market:
The Non-magnetic Alloy Drill Collar Market refers to the commercial production and sale of drill collars made from non-magnetic alloys, primarily used in oil and gas well drilling. These collars are distinct from traditional steel drill collars due to their lack of magnetic properties, essential for applications involving advanced logging tools and directional drilling techniques that are sensitive to magnetic interference. Key terms include: non-magnetic alloys (e.g., austenitic stainless steels, nickel-based alloys), drill string, directional drilling, magnetic susceptibility, and well logging.
Market Segmentation:
By Type:
- Austenitic Stainless Steel Drill Collars: Known for their high strength-to-weight ratio and corrosion resistance.
- Nickel-Based Alloy Drill Collars: Offer superior strength, resistance to high temperatures and harsh environments.

Market Challenges:
The Non-magnetic Alloy Drill Collar market faces several key challenges. Firstly, the high cost of these specialized alloys compared to traditional steel represents a significant barrier to entry for smaller companies and may limit widespread adoption. Secondly, supply chain disruptions and the reliance on specialized manufacturing processes can lead to production bottlenecks and delays, impacting market availability and potentially driving up prices. This is particularly relevant in times of increased global demand. Thirdly, the market faces the challenge of skilled labor shortages. Specialized knowledge and training are required for the handling, maintenance, and repair of these advanced drill collars, and a lack of qualified personnel can hinder operational efficiency and project timelines. Fourthly, technological advancements are constant, requiring manufacturers to invest heavily in research and development to maintain competitiveness. The rapid evolution of drilling techniques and the increasing complexity of subsurface formations demand continuous improvement in alloy properties, manufacturing processes, and the overall performance of non-magnetic drill collars. Finally, stringent safety and environmental regulations require rigorous quality control and compliance throughout the entire lifecycle of these products, adding to the operational costs.
